  • Hitachi X500 external hard drive not working with MacBook Pro

    I purchased a new Hitachi X500 500GB external USB hard drive today and when I plug it into my MacBook Pro the drive makes a clicking noise and never mounts. When I try it on my wives MacBook it boots up fine. I bought one early in the day and the same thing happened, so I returned it and got a new one and the same thing happens. Any thoughts?
    Looks like it's formatted with Fat32 when I look at it on the MacBook.
    Thanks

    Welcome to Apple Discussions!
    Does the external drive have it's own power brick? If not, it's bus-powered and may not be getting enough juice to run.
    Also try all the USB ports on your MBP. Although they are "supposed" to be producing the same amount of power, posts around here suggest that's not always the case.
    If the drive does not have a power brick, you can get an inexpensive powered USB hub (it has a power brick) like this one:
    http://eshop.macsales.com/item/Belkin/F5U403P/
    Adding a powered hub fixes problems with bus-powered USb external drives about 95% of the time.

  • Macbook pro to HDTV, video is working but audio is not working, how to make audio work as well

    Macbook pro to HDTV, video is working but audio is not working, how to make audio work as well

    If you use an HDMI cable, the audiostream will be integrated, so there will be sound when using an HDMI cable!
    Not necessarily.  That only works as stated if you have one of the most recent MBP's that has a built-in HDMI port.
    If the MBP only has a Thunderbolt or miniDisplayPort, you need an appropriate adapter cable and even if you use an HDMI adapter or cable to connect to your HDTV there is no guarantee it will carry audio.  You have to determine if your specific MBP model supports audio out through its miniDisplayPort or Thunderbolt output, and whether the adapter does likewise.
